Detection of tampering of kilowatt-hour meters for measuring electrical energy consumption

To detect tampering of a kilowatt-hour meter by the connection of a bypass link across the live connection through the meter, a voltage transformer within the meter unit is coupled to this live connecton so that a small volage is induced in the live connection in opposition to the supply voltage. The induced voltage produces a circulating current in the loop formed by the live connection and the bypass link and the transformer coupling is such that, with a bypass link of negligible resistance, the total current in the live connection is in opposite phase to the applied voltage. By means of a current transformer, a logic unit and a microprocessor, the phase of the current in the live connection within the meter is determined and is indicated by a latched flag indicator and/or transmitted to a distant data processor by a data link. Using a second current transformer in the return supply lead, the supply and return currents in the leads within the meter unit can be compared in the logic unit and processor to determine if the live connection is broken within the bypassed length. By means of contacts on the housing, indication is given if the housing of the unit has been opened.
